CM Wierd display center

I have an '07 that the DIC is set to show the odometer. While driving in sport mode the display flashes to the numbers 123456 with the number highlighted depending on what gear I'm in. Then the odometer reading flashes back. I have taken it to the dealer with the standard reply 'we are unable to reproduce issue'. Yeah. Attached is a photo of what the display looks like. Can anybody give me a suggestion as to what is wrong? This has not happened previously. Car has 66400 miles. Thanks!!!!
